The Kokanna Processing Station is located approximately 60 kilometers south of Yirgacheffe, about an hour's drive away, in the town of Gedeb within Ethiopia's Southern Gedeo Administrative Zone. It is situated in Ethiopia's renowned premium coffee bean producing region. The name "Kokanna" in the local language means "pear." Local small-scale coffee farmers deliver their harvested red cherry fruits directly to this processing station for sale. These small coffee farmers typically cultivate less than 2 hectares of land, with coffee grown at altitudes ranging from 1900 to 2100 meters. The main coffee variety is the local unique Heirloom (native indigenous varieties). The Kokanna Processing Station has 80 natural-drying African beds. Due to the high altitude temperatures (15-25°C), washed coffees require a longer drying time.
FrontStreet Coffee Recommended Brewing Parameters:
Pour-over: V60 dripper, use Fuji R440 grinder at setting 3.5, water temperature around 90°C
French Press: Recommended grinder setting 4, water temperature 90°C
Siphon: Recommended grinder setting 4, water temperature between 90°C-91°C
AeroPress: Recommended grinder setting 3.5, water temperature 90°C
